
The Kaua‘i Police Department is on the hunt for a missing teenager and is reaching out to the public for assistance. Seventeen-year-old Kehakeha Lawhead was reported as a runaway and hasn't been seen since her last known appearance. According to a recent release from the KPD, Lawhead stands 5 feet 11 inches tall, weighs around 170 pounds, and has brown hair and eyes.
Last observed sporting a t-shirt and blue pants, and known for her mode of transport – a skateboard, Lawhead frequently spends time in various locales on the island, including Hā‘ena, Kalihiwai, Kapa‘a, and Kalāheo. The police are actively investigating the situation and are keen on gathering any information that can aid in locating her.
